Tuesday, 24 July 2012


It's Amelia Earhart's 115th birthday. I've mentioned her nearly-companion status often enough, her role as a pioneering hero and her fate making her a perfect candidate.

Today I also learned that Sally Ride, the first American woman in space, has died.

No comments:

Post a Comment